Two convenience store workers must fight against tiny Hitler sausages.
Genre
Characters/Groups
Colleen Collette - Lily-Rose Depp
Colleen McKenzie - Harley Quinn Smith
Toilet Paper Man - Harley Morenstein
Hunter Calloway - Austin Butler
Gordon Greenleaf - Tyler Posey
Ms. McKenzie - Jennifer Schwalbach
Ms. Wicklund - Genesis Rodriguez
Adrien Arcand - Haley Joel Osment
Andronicus Arcane - Ralph Garman
Principal Invincible - Sasheer Zamata
Canadian Bat, Man! - Kevin Conroy
Goalie Golem - David "House" Greathouse
